Understanding the Conversion Process
The conversion process from kilograms to pounds involves multiplying the weight in kilograms by a conversion factor. The conversion factor between kilograms and pounds is 2.20462. This means that to convert a weight from kilograms to pounds, you need to multiply it by 2.20462.
For example, if you want to convert 54 kilograms to pounds, you would multiply 54 by 2.20462. This will give you the weight in pounds.
It's essential to note that the conversion process is a simple multiplication operation. However, the accuracy of the result depends on the precision of the conversion factor used.

Conversion Steps
To convert 54 kilograms to pounds, follow these steps:
- Write down the weight in kilograms, which is 54.
- Identify the conversion factor, which is 2.20462.
- Multiply the weight in kilograms by the conversion factor.
- Perform the multiplication operation: 54 × 2.20462.
- Round the result to the appropriate number of significant figures.
By following these steps, you can accurately convert 54 kilograms to pounds.
